Connecting an RGB Video Source You can connect to an RGB video source using the VGA computer cable provided with the projector. 1. Connect the cable to the RGB video port on your player and the Computer (Component Video) port on the projector. PowerLite S9 Computer (Component Video) port PowerLite 1220/PowerLite 1260 Computer (Component Video) port 2. You may need to change the Input Signal setting in the projector's Signal menu to RGB (see page 70). 38 Setting Up the Projector
